Mrs. Phillips is a 45-year-old African-American female. She presents today with complaints of increased thirst, fatigue, increased urinary frequency and nocturia for the past 2-3 months. She denies dysuria, incontinence, and feeling of incomplete bladder emptying or hematuria. She denies fever, chills, chest pain, SOB, abdominal pain, constipation or intolerance to cold. She states she does have numbness/tingling in hands and feet which is also a new symptom but occurs rarely. Denies any recent dietary changes but states she “does like to eat sweets”. Her past medical history is unremarkable. She does not take any medications on a daily bases. NKDA She is a second grade teacher and is married with two children. She denies smoking or illicit drugs. She states she drinks alcohol rarely. Her family hx is positive for Diabetes and HTN in multiple family members.
